Mitchell Golf

The Kernel boys golf team will compete in the Marchand Cup this afternoon. They’ll be facing Yankton at Lakeview Golf Course in Mitchell and start at 2pm.

Mitchell Soccer

The Kernel soccer teams both had games yesterday afternoon. Each team came away with a win over Groton Area. The girls won by a score of 1-0 and the boys had a dominant win, 6-0.

DWU Golf

The Tiger men’s golf team will be competing again tomorrow. They will play in the Blue River Class at the Highlands Golf Course. Time is TBA according to the DWU website.

DWU Volleyball

The (RV) Tiger volleyball team will be playing on the road tonight. They will travel to Madison, SD to face (RV) Dakota State at 7pm in the DSU Fieldhouse.

DWU Soccer

The Tiger soccer teams will both play tonight, but against different opponents and in different locations. The men will be at home taking on Providence at the Pepsi-Cola Soccer Complex at 5pm. The women will be on the road facing Buena Vista at J. Leslie Rollins Stadium in Storm Lake, Iowa at 7pm.

MLB

The Minnesota Twins opened up a new series with the Chicago White Sox yesterday and it was tight. Only three of the nine innings didn’t have a run scored. The White Sox rallied late and beat the Twins, 6-5. The two teams play again tonight at 6:40pm.

WNBA

The Minnesota Lynx faced a depleted Dallas Wings team yesterday and took advantage. It was a dominant 96-71 win for Minnesota. They were led by Napheesa Collier who had 25 points, followed by Natisha Hiedeman with a 20-point and 10-assist performance. Her 10 assists were a career-high mark. The Lynx improved to 32-8 on the season.
